Columbus Blue Jackets vs New Jersey Devils Prediction, 2/3/2026 NHL Picks, Best Bets & Odds
Game: Columbus Blue Jackets vs New Jersey Devils
Date: Tuesday, February 3, 2026
Location: Prudential Center in Newark, NJ
TV: MSG+
The New Jersey Devils (28-25-2) will play the Columbus Blue Jackets (27-20-7) at Prudential Center on Tuesday.

The Columbus Blue Jackets will head into their next game feeling good after earning a 5-3 victory over the Blues their last time on the ice. The Blue Jackets had a impressive offensive outing in the win. For the matchup, they tallied a score on 5 of the 23 shots they put on goal. In addition, they had 2 opportunities with more players on the ice and were able to net 1 goal. Columbus accounted for 8 minutes in the box in this matchup.
When discussing their goal scoring prowess, the Columbus Blue Jackets have accounted for 167 goals (18th in the National Hockey League) over the course of the season and have allowed 176. For the year, they have recorded 61 points and their points % is .565. Columbus has accounted for 134 power play chances and they have added 27 goals during those chances, giving them a percentage of 20.15%. At even strength, the Blue Jackets have allowed 140 goals while having 140 as an offensive unit. Columbus has attempted 1,622 shots and has a shooting percentage of 10.3%. The Blue Jackets have had 1,647 shots tried against them and hold a save percentage of .893. Columbus Blue Jackets opponents have amassed 153 power play opportunities (21st in professional hockey) and have come away with 36 goals in those chances.
The man in net for this game is Jet Greaves. Greaves has played in 57 matchups during his hockey career. He has amassed an overall record of 27-21-8 and he was named the starter in 54 games. Opponents have been able to score 150 goals against Greaves in his career and his goals against rate is 2.78. Greaves has seen 1,759 shots against him and has recorded 1,609 saves. His save percentage is at .915 in his 1,202 mins between the pipes. Over the course of his time in hockey, Greaves has accumulated 36 quality starts and his rate for quality starts is .667.
In their last outing, New Jersey opposed the Senators in a matchup where the Devils ended up losing by a score of 4-1. They had 5 power play chances in this one but didn't put one in the back of the net. The Devils netted 1 goal of the 27 shots on goal they were seeking.
The Devils are sitting with 112 goals at even strength and 30 goals (19th in hockey) while on the power play. New Jersey has tried 1,623 shots (6th in the NHL) and has earned a shot percentage of 8.75%, while allowing their opponents 1,541 shots. For the season, the New Jersey Devils have earned a total of 142 goals, 58 points, as well as a points percentage of .527. They have allowed 169 goals to be scored by way of 139 goals at even strength and 30 goals while they had less men on the ice. They have a tally of 140 power play opportunities and they have a power play percentage of 21.43%. They have accumulated a penalty kill percentage of 78.57% on their opponents 140 power play tries, and their save percentage currently comes in at 89.0%.
Across the rink you are likely to see Jacob Markstrom defending the goal. He has gathered 14,379 saves out of 15,854 shots taken, giving him a save percentage of .907. Markstrom is the owner of a career record of 256-224-64 and has been in net for 563 contests. He has started in 545 games and has been on the ice for 28,371 minutes. Markstrom's rate of quality starts sits at 52.5% and he has made 286 quality starting assignments in his NHL career. Opponents are averaging 2.71 goals per game and he has conceded 1,475 goals in total.
